I want to line the bottom and back of my 55 with this.how much should i expect to pay? Does it need co2? Does it grow fast? And any other important info if you have it
 
Assuming you are going to make your own matts you'll probably need 5-10 dollars worth of moss to start, the other materials should come in under 10 dollars. No C02 needed but dosing the tank will accelerate growth appreciably and lighten the color of the moss from a dark green to a light green. Read up on how to fertilize tanks for plants, you could use organic carbon and potassium along side a general propose fert will keep algae under control when jump starting the carpets.
